Position Summary

The BIM/Field Engineer bridges modeling and field execution . You’ll translate coordinated models and shop drawings into accurate layout and installation in the field, resolve clashes/RFIs with project teams, and keep as-builts and documentation current so work stays safe, on schedule, and to spec .

Key Responsibilities
  • Model & Document Control: Update and manage coordinated models (Revit/Navisworks), shop drawings, submittals, and as-builts; maintain version control in BIM 360/Autodesk Construction Cloud.

  • Field Layout: Generate points and run total station/robotic layout (Trimble/Leica) for sleeves, embeds, hangers, racks, and equipment; verify elevations, slopes, and tolerances.

  • Clash Coordination: Lead/participate in coordination meetings; track issues, create RFIs, and drive timely resolutions with GC, design team, and trades.

  • Installation Support: Produce spool sheets, installation details, and pull sheets; ensure material readiness, accurate takeoffs, and field-ready information.

  • QA/QC & Commissioning Support: Perform in-field checks against plans/specs; assist with testing, start-up, and turnover packages; keep redlines current.

  • VDC-to-Field Workflow: Convert model data into practical work packages and look-ahead plans; align with superintendent/foreman on daily priorities.

  • Data Capture: Perform laser scans/point clouds (where applicable); reconcile scans to model for clash avoidance and progress verification.

  • Reporting & Controls: Track quantities, earned vs. spent hours (basic productivity metrics), and update weekly progress photos/logs.

  • Safety & Compliance: Follow site safety protocols (JHAs, PPE) and enforce model/field changes through approved processes.

Qualifications
  • Education/Experience: BS in Construction Management, Engineering (ME/EE/CE), Architecture, or equivalent and 2–5 years in BIM/VDC or field engineering (MEP or GC). Strong craft/field exposure may substitute for degree.

  • Software: Proficiency in Revit and Navisworks ; working knowledge of BIM 360/ACC, Bluebeam, Procore/PlanGrid, AutoCAD; point layout tools (Trimble/Leica) preferred.

  • Technical Skills: Read/interpret plans, sections, details, and specs; generate layout points; understand tolerances, slopes, and MEP system basics (supports, sleeves, penetrations).

  • Coordination: RFI writing, issue tracking, and cross-trade communication; comfortable presenting in coordination meetings.

  • Field Aptitude: Comfortable on active jobsites, verifying dimensions, and supporting crews; able to lift/handle equipment and work at heights as needed.

  • Certifications (Nice-to-Have): OSHA 10/30, FAA Part 107 (drone), Laser scanning experience, PE/EIT or CMIT a plus.

  • Soft Skills: Organized, detail-driven, proactive problem solver with solid written/verbal communication and a safety-first mindset.
